The entire story starts off great and ends somewhat sad.
For those who can find/dig the story up- Clay was about 16, Green 18 I think?
Clay talked his way into a sparring session which Green @ the time was preparing for a major amatuer fight.
From what I've read it was a tko-Clay was standing, but the ref called it.
Later Ali would say: Green was stronger than me.
When they met each other again- Green's wife persuaded him to go up to Ali in a restuarant- knowing Ali either wouldn't remember him... or refuse to remember- But later Green stated Ali looked at him and said--There's that N-word! He knocked me out! I want him!
Then hugged him!
They casually talked and at one point before Ali retired- Green asked him to help promote his book- calling himself Ali's Ghost.
The way Ali told it...(and I understand his point) was everybody who gave him troubles as a kid amatuer or in a sparring session was trying to cash in. BUT if he wanted to make some money- fight him as a pro.
Conclusion- Ali lost his next fight to Spinks- So the postponing began- Ali trains hard and beats Spinks. Ali said he wanted to defeat anyone who had beatan him- but when he mentioned it to the powers that be- they accused Ali of digging up the bum himself.
So Ali was compromised: Fight Green to help him get some money &..avenge..or walk away and break his promise.
Everyone from future boxer Quick Tillis to Don King was asked to put the match together-instead the powers that be said they would back a fight with Larry Holmes-no one else
So there ended the rematch of Ali fighting the only one to ever stop him
